I have a box here that I've been booting from a USB keystick using loadlin.
It's reached a point where I really want to PXE boot the thing, but I can't 
find a Gig-E card in 
Dubai that has a PXE boot rom on-board.

The current card is an SMC PCI with a Marvell Yukon chip, which is well 
supported by any later 
kernel, but it does not have a boot rom.

Does anyone know of a decent supplier in Dubai that has a Gig-E PCI card with 
PXE boot rom?
I've tried netboot and etherboot. Etherboot just plain does not support this 
chip and netboot chokes 
on the DOS NDIS driver for this particular card.

Failing that I guess I'm up for a new motherboard with on-board Gig-E and PXE, 
but I really have no 
other reason to upgrade.
